GATE.IO API配置教程:完整步骤与安全设置

GATE.IO如何配置API

想要在GATE.IO上搞定API配置?别急,跟着我一步步走,轻松搞定这波操作。API(应用程序接口)就是你的“交易神器”,能让你通过代码、脚本或者自动化工具来和交易平台互动。配置它,就能用程序完成订单、查询账户余额、获取市场行情,简直是程序员和自动交易小伙伴们的“玩命工具”。

步骤一:登录GATE.IO账户

首先,咱得有一个GATE.IO账户。如果你还没有,那就去官网注册一个,秒搞定。登录之后,进入你的账户面板,点击右上角的“账户”选项,找到API管理。API这块,不小心漏掉它就不行了。

步骤二:生成API密钥

接下来是生成API密钥。点击“创建API密钥”按钮,系统会让你输入一些信息。你需要设置API的权限,比如你是只想查询行情,还是也能进行交易、提现操作。千万别乱点,不然账号安全就没保障了。

  • API Key:这个是你最基础的认证凭证。记得保存好,一旦丢失,你就得重新生成。
  • Secret Key:就像是API Key的“密钥”一样,绝对不能丢。这个一定要保密,一旦泄露,账号可能被滥用。

你设置好权限后,点击确认,GATE.IO就会生成这两个关键的API密钥。保存好这两个信息,咱继续往下走。

步骤三:配置IP白名单(可选)

为了增强安全性,GATE.IO提供了IP白名单功能。这个功能可以让你限制API只能在指定的IP地址上使用,避免别人恶意操作。如果你是自己操作,且不怕麻烦,可以开启这个功能。

输入你希望允许的IP地址,系统会进行验证。这样,只有这个IP能使用你的API,否则其他IP的请求会被拒绝。

步骤四:利用API密钥连接交易工具

搞定API密钥和白名单后,就可以拿这些信息接入你的交易工具或编程脚本了。比如你可以使用Python脚本,借助像 requestsccxt 这样的库来和GATE.IO进行交互。

举个简单的例子,假设你想用Python获取账户余额,代码大概是这样:

import ccxt

连接GATE.IO

exchange = ccxt.gateio({ 'apiKey': '你的API Key', 'secret': '你的Secret Key', })

获取账户余额

balance = exchange.fetch_balance() print(balance)

这个小脚本会连接到你的GATE.IO账户,获取你账户的所有资产信息。你还可以根据需求,查询市场行情、发起交易,甚至设置止损止盈。

步骤五:API的权限管理

这步是交易过程中必须注意的:权限管理。你可以根据不同的需求,给不同的API密钥设置不同的权限。比如:

  • 读取权限:只允许查看账户信息、市场行情等,不允许进行交易。
  • 交易权限:允许进行买卖操作,但不能提币。
  • 提币权限:开启提币功能,但要小心哦,设置了这个权限后,任何API密钥都能进行提币操作,务必保密。

设置好权限后,确认修改,避免权限过大导致风险。

步骤六:测试API请求

在你配置好API后,一定要测试一下是否正常工作。可以尝试通过API请求查询市场数据或模拟下单,确保一切无误。如果有错误信息,回去检查API Key和Secret Key是否正确,或者你是否设置了IP白名单限制。

注意事项

  1. 不要泄露你的API密钥和Secret:这一点非常重要,API密钥相当于你账户的“钥匙”,泄露了就等于别人能随意操控你的账户。
  2. 启用两步验证:虽然API可以大大提高效率,但安全性也要重视。开启两步验证(2FA),为你的账户加上额外的保护层。
  3. 设置合理的权限:只给API密钥分配必要的权限,过多的权限会给账户带来不必要的风险。
  4. 定期检查API日志:定期查看API使用日志,确保没有异常操作。如果发现可疑活动,立即修改密钥。

小结

配置GATE.IO的API其实并不复杂,只要你按照步骤走,API的权限控制也能做到精准掌握。不过,API的强大也意味着它的风险,需要特别注意安全问题,毕竟一不小心就可能会“掉链子”。

内容版权声明:除非注明,否则皆为本站原创文章。

出处:https://www.add666.com/news/3034.html